Dance isn't just the Tango. Think of the many forms of dance you see every day, in pop videos, or on the TV. Perhaps you visited the Dome and watched the aerial performers, on stilts or high up on ropes, most trained in dance.

It will improve your strength, coordination, stamina and flexibility. If you think you can handle your feet well on the football pitch then try the dance floor!

It is cardiovascular exercise, dance regularly and it will help keep your heart fit and keep you trim.

Dance is an expression of your personality and a way of exploring who you are.

It is an excellent introduction into many other creative activities, such as drama and music. Many actors have studied dance, some even started out there.

You will meet new people and make new friends, not to mention learning more about other cultures around the world.

You will work closely with your teacher and other students, this will help develop your communication and leadership skills.

Most important of all, it is great fun!
